Analysis
In 2022, net bilateral aid flows from dac donors, germany (current us$) in Caribbean Small States stood at 16.38 % change on previous year.
Compared with earlier readings it is down 87.1% on the previous year and up 103.3% over ten years.
Over the whole period, net bilateral aid flows from dac donors, germany (current us$) in Caribbean Small States peaked at 459.86 % change on previous year in 1986 and was at its lowest, -900 % change on previous year, in 2003.
That places Caribbean Small States 12th out of 45 groups with data for 2022, putting it in the top qu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ated
The year-on-year percentage change in Net bilateral aid flows from DAC donors, Germany (current US$). Computed from consecutive annual observations; years either side of a gap are skipped rather than bridged.
Computed from
- Net bilateral aid flows from DAC donors, Germany Development Assistance Committee, Organisation for Economic Co-operation and Development (OECD)
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
